>> Has anyone figured out how to continue a failed job? I have a client
>> that has gigabytes of data, but very fragile internet connection, so
>> it's almost impossible to get a normal full backup job.
>>
>> I thought I'd do it with VirtualFull job to create a successful job out
>> of failed one and then use it as basis for incremental, but
>> unfortunately VirtualFull requires a previous successful job as well
>> (duh). Is there a way to mark a job successful?
>
> you can't continue a failed job.
>
> this is a "known problem" with unstable internet connections. maybe you
> can work around with openvpn (or something like that) to simply hide
> short outages to bacula.
>

Another workaround could be splitting the fileset to several smaller ones. 
This way one job takes less time and it's more propable it will finish 
successfully. And if it won't, it takes less time to re-run it.
